本文目录导读:
在信息化时代,网络应用的安全、稳定和高效运行是企业发展的关键,为了确保服务的高可用性,负载均衡和主备模式成为了常见的解决方案,本文将从原理、实现方式、应用场景等方面,深入解析负载均衡与主备模式的区别。
图片来源于网络,如有侵权联系删除
负载均衡与主备模式的定义
1、负载均衡
负载均衡是一种将请求分发到多个服务器上的技术,以实现资源的合理利用和系统的稳定运行,它可以根据请求的流量、服务器的性能等因素,动态调整请求分发策略,确保用户获得最佳的服务体验。
2、主备模式
主备模式是一种在系统中设置主服务器和备用服务器,当主服务器发生故障时,备用服务器自动接管其工作,以保证系统的高可用性,主备模式通常用于关键业务系统,如数据库、邮件服务器等。
负载均衡与主备模式的实现方式
1、负载均衡
负载均衡的实现方式主要有以下几种:
(1)轮询(Round Robin):按照服务器列表顺序依次将请求分配给各个服务器。
(2)最少连接数(Least Connections):将请求分配给连接数最少的服务器。
(3)IP哈希(IP Hash):根据请求的IP地址,将请求分配给相同的服务器。
图片来源于网络,如有侵权联系删除
(4)权重轮询(Weighted Round Robin):根据服务器的权重分配请求,权重越高,分配的请求越多。
2、主备模式
主备模式的实现方式主要有以下几种:
(1)双机热备:两台服务器同时运行,当主服务器发生故障时,备用服务器立即接管。
(2)双机冷备:两台服务器同时运行,当主服务器发生故障时,备用服务器在一段时间后接管。
(3)集群:多台服务器组成一个集群,当主服务器发生故障时,其他服务器自动接管。
负载均衡与主备模式的应用场景
1、负载均衡
(1)提高系统吞吐量:通过将请求分发到多个服务器,提高系统处理能力。
(2)优化用户体验:根据用户地理位置、网络状况等因素,将请求分配到最合适的服务器。
图片来源于网络,如有侵权联系删除
(3)防止单点故障:当某个服务器出现故障时,其他服务器可以接管其工作,保证系统稳定运行。
2、主备模式
(1)关键业务系统:如数据库、邮件服务器等,需要保证高可用性。
(2)高性能计算:如高性能计算集群、大数据处理等,需要保证系统稳定运行。
(3)灾备中心:在主数据中心发生故障时,备用数据中心可以接管其工作。
负载均衡和主备模式是保障系统高可用性的重要手段,负载均衡适用于提高系统吞吐量、优化用户体验和防止单点故障;主备模式适用于关键业务系统、高性能计算和灾备中心,在实际应用中,应根据具体需求选择合适的方案,以确保系统稳定、高效运行。
标签: #负载均衡和主备区别
评论列表